Поделиться через


перечисление MF_PLUGIN_CONTROL_POLICY (mfobjects.h)

Определяет параметры политики для метода IMFPluginControl2::SetPolicy .

Синтаксис

typedef enum MF_PLUGIN_CONTROL_POLICY {
  MF_PLUGIN_CONTROL_POLICY_USE_ALL_PLUGINS = 0,
  MF_PLUGIN_CONTROL_POLICY_USE_APPROVED_PLUGINS = 1,
  MF_PLUGIN_CONTROL_POLICY_USE_WEB_PLUGINS = 2,
  MF_PLUGIN_CONTROL_POLICY_USE_WEB_PLUGINS_EDGEMODE = 3
} ;

Константы

 
MF_PLUGIN_CONTROL_POLICY_USE_ALL_PLUGINS
Значение: 0
Перечисление всех зарегистрированных источников и преобразований.
MF_PLUGIN_CONTROL_POLICY_USE_APPROVED_PLUGINS
Значение: 1
Перечисление только утвержденных источников и преобразований. Сторонние компоненты исключаются, если компонент не зарегистрирован с допустимым значением заслуг или компонент не зарегистрирован локально приложением.
MF_PLUGIN_CONTROL_POLICY_USE_WEB_PLUGINS
Значение: 2
Ограничьте перечисление компонентами, предназначенными для использования в веб-браузере.
MF_PLUGIN_CONTROL_POLICY_USE_WEB_PLUGINS_EDGEMODE
Значение: 3

Требования

Требование Значение
Минимальная версия клиента Windows 8 [только классические приложения]
Минимальная версия сервера Windows Server 2012 [только классические приложения]
Верхняя часть mfobjects.h (включая Mfidl.h)

См. также раздел

IMFPluginControl2

Перечисления Media Foundation